> > The Tx queues were not disabled in cases where the driver needed to stop
> > the interface to apply a new configuration. This could result in a kernel
> > panic when doing any of the 3 following actions:
> > * reconfiguring the number of queues (ethtool -L)
> > * reconfiguring the size of the ring buffers (ethtool -G)
> > * installing/removing an XDP program (ip l set dev ethX xdp)
> >
> > Prevent the panic by making sure netif_tx_disable is called when stopping
> > an interface.
> >
> > Without this patch, the following kernel panic can be observed when loading
> > an XDP program:
